Producer overview
Willyan Rojas Zambrano produces coffee in the Huila region of Colombia. His farm is situated at an altitude of 1750 meters.
The producer focuses on the Pink Bourbon varietal. This specific cultivar is the primary variety represented in the available catalog data.
The processing methods utilized by Willyan Rojas Zambrano are limited to the washed process. Both recorded lots in the index were prepared using this traditional technique.
The catalog footprint for this producer includes two lots, both of which were featured by Seven Seeds Coffee Roasters. These entries represent the extent of his current presence in the index.
Recent catalog entries include the Willyan Zambrano lot from Seven Seeds Coffee Roasters, which is a washed Pink Bourbon.
The work of Willyan Rojas Zambrano is characterized by a consistent focus on the Pink Bourbon variety processed through the washed method.
